OpenCores
URL https://opencores.org/ocsvn/wdsp/wdsp/trunk

Subversion Repositories wdsp

[/] [wdsp/] [trunk/] [rtl/] [verilog/] [minsoc/] [wb_conmax/] [tags/] [start/] [txt.pl] - Blame information for rev 7

Details | Compare with Previous | View Log

Line No. Rev Author Line
1 7 parrado
#!/bin/perl
2
 
3
 
4
for($n=8;$n<8;$n++) {
5
 
6
printf("wb_mast m%0d(   .clk(           clk             ),\n", $n );
7
printf("                .rst(           ~rst            ),\n", $n );
8
printf("                .adr(           m%0d_addr_i     ),\n", $n );
9
printf("                .din(           m%0d_data_o     ),\n", $n );
10
printf("                .dout(          m%0d_data_i     ),\n", $n );
11
printf("                .cyc(           m%0d_cyc_i      ),\n", $n );
12
printf("                .stb(           m%0d_stb_i      ),\n", $n );
13
printf("                .sel(           m%0d_sel_i      ),\n", $n );
14
printf("                .we(            m%0d_we_i               ),\n", $n );
15
printf("                .ack(           m%0d_ack_o      ),\n", $n );
16
printf("                .err(           m%0d_err_o      ),\n", $n );
17
printf("                .rty(           m%0d_rty_o      )\n", $n );
18
printf("                );\n\n", $n );
19
 
20
   }
21
 
22
 
23
 
24
for($n=0;$n<16;$n++) {
25
 
26
printf("wb_slv  s%0d(   .clk(           clk             ),\n", $n );
27
printf("                .rst(           ~rst            ),\n", $n );
28
printf("                .adr(           s%0d_addr_o     ),\n", $n );
29
printf("                .din(           s%0d_data_o     ),\n", $n );
30
printf("                .dout(          s%0d_data_i     ),\n", $n );
31
printf("                .cyc(           s%0d_cyc_o      ),\n", $n );
32
printf("                .stb(           s%0d_stb_o      ),\n", $n );
33
printf("                .sel(           s%0d_sel_o      ),\n", $n );
34
printf("                .we(            s%0d_we_o               ),\n", $n );
35
printf("                .ack(           s%0d_ack_i      ),\n", $n );
36
printf("                .err(           s%0d_err_i      ),\n", $n );
37
printf("                .rty(           s%0d_rty_i      )\n", $n );
38
printf("                );\n\n", $n );
39
 
40
   }
41
 

powered by: WebSVN 2.1.0

© copyright 1999-2024 OpenCores.org, equivalent to Oliscience, all rights reserved. OpenCores®, registered trademark.